Teaching Undergraduates for Learning Investment Program (TULIP) meets once every several weeks throughout the fall and spring semesters. The program was established with a gift from Interdisciplinary Engineering alum Geoff Crowley (BSIDE 1974) and his wife, Kelly. It is at the core of the School of Engineering Education’s mission “to transform engineering education based on scholarship and research.”
